Tightly coiled structures that produce sperm - Answer Seminiferous Tubules 
 
A sac located between the thighs and holds the testicles - Answer Scrotum 
 
What term refers to the penis and scrotum? - Answer External Genitals 
 
This piece of skin, also called the foreskin, is removed during circumcision. - Answer Prepuce 
 
This structure carries both urine and semen. - Answer Urethra 
 
These cells secrete testosterone. - Answer Interstitial Cells
